As the name suggests, a vertical milling machine's spindle axis is vertically oriented. Vertical milling is a method of cutting materials in which the cutting tools move while the workpiece remains stationary. Two common types of vertical mills are Turret mills and Bed mills, each operating a little differently.

CNC Milling Machines are used to shape metal and other solid materials using specialised cutting tools programmed and managed by Computer Numerical Control (CNC) systems. The machining process creates a specific part or product with the help of CAD software, short for Computer-Aided Design.

With a Turret mill, the stationary spindle is supported by the mill's table, which may be moved vertically or horizontally. The spindle on a Bed mill is positioned vertically, thus allowing for up and down movement. This tandem motion of the worktable and horizontal travel results in the machining operation.

The 5-axis milling machines' rotational axis is the Z, which means there are five directions in which the milling cutters may move, including the A and B axes along with the X, Y and Z linear axes. A 5-axis machine can complete more complex tasks without having to reset the piece or change the tooling. However, higher levels of precision machining, need higher levels of CAD/CAM programming and a more skilled operator.
